Best Tippecanoe Public Elementary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public elementary schools serving 748 students in the neighborhood of Tippecanoe, Milwaukee, WI.
The top-ranked public elementary schools in Tippecanoe are Bay View Montessori School and Clement Avenue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Tippecanoe, Milwaukee, WI public elementary schools have an average math proficiency score of 23% (versus the Wisconsin public elementary school average of 42%), and reading proficiency score of 35% (versus the 38%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 49%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Wisconsin public elementary school average of 36% (majority Hispanic and Black).
